About the Role

The Distribution and Order Management Specialist supports top-tier domestic customers, managing the Order to Cash process to ensure timely and complete delivery of medicines. This role involves researching and resolving customer inquiries regarding shipping, pricing, returns, and credits, while fostering collaboration to enhance customer loyalty.

Responsibilities

  • Ownership of highest-level customers, including order entry, order status, document creation, order release tracking, shipment tracking, sales recognition, document management, and reporting for various order types.
  • Efficiently manage priority cases within the Salesforce case management system.
  • Function as a Subject Matter Expert and On-the-Job Trainer for onboarding and cross-training programs.
  • Analyze order data and trends using Customer Scorecards and KPIs to provide superior service and drive continuous improvement.
  • Drive AbbVie project initiatives and deliverables, including customer/product divestitures, product discontinuations, new product launches, and pipeline management.
  • Oversee the planning, coordination, and execution of equipment procurement, delivery, and maintenance for medical devices.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to optimize orders and return processes, identify improvements, and influence others.
  • Utilize analytics to analyze order and return data, identify trends, and implement process improvements.
  • Manage and troubleshoot complex return issues, providing guidance.
  • Lead and participate in continuous improvement initiatives by analyzing order and return trends and making recommendations.
  • Act as a subject matter expert in Customer Service policies and procedures, staying updated on industry trends.
  • Complete all required quality, regulatory, safety, and compliance training.
  • Fulfill audit documentation requirements for internal Quality, external regulatory agencies, and/or customers.
  • Report any adverse events within 24 hours as per AbbVie's policies.
  • Proactively participate in AbbVie’s WHS programs and promote a safe work environment.
  • Adhere to AbbVie’s internal codes of conduct and compliance processes.
  • Perform other ad hoc administrative duties as requested.
